Mass Effect 3: Possible Further Evidence From Ashes DLC is on the Disc

Posted by Scott Grant | 11 Mar 2012 |

The saga continues.

Earlier today Youtube user  posted a video that allegedly shows that a simple config file hack of the PC version of Mass Effect 3 enables the Prothean character Javik without purchasing the From Ashes DLC.

Mass Effect 3 From Ashes

 

I need to stress that The Controller Online has not been able to verify this information, as we don’t have a PC copy of the game, but if true this is hard evidence that part of the content for Bioware’s contentious day one DLC is included on the disc already.

Whether you agree with on-disc DLC or feel you’re entitled to all content on the disc, this video allegedly refutes what Mass Effect 3 Executive Producer, Casey Hudson, said before the release. He claimed the From Ashes DLC was worked on after the game went to testing and manufacturing. Well, you can’t add content to a disc after manufacturing so it would seem we were misled.

Though it doesn’t appear that the related mission content is available, this video seems to show the character Javik, and all of his voice files, are already included on the disc. Bioware could say that the missions are what you’re paying for but they’ve already denied that any of it was on the disc. What do you think?
